On Sunday evening, the Baltimore Ravens suffered one of their more improbable losses (among many to choose from) with a 41-40 road defeat at the hands of the Buffalo Bills to begin the season 0-1. The Ravens led this game 40-25 more than halfway through the final frame, but ended up relinquishing three straight scoring drives to league MVP Josh Allen and company to lose on a game-winning field goal.
While the Derrick Henry fumble has drawn the majority of the headlines for what led to the Ravens' demise, another key factor was the three-and-out that Baltimore had with just under two minutes left that would have put the game on ice had they been able to get a first down.
